Output 76ddbdcf15720fafb37b37e7db0053cd0c235db88f657332e56366c02cdeffbc:0

value
556024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f41d788ffb98463af9df0935232fa229d36a43c OP_EQUAL
address
3K8Hrxha4DyDTYagYpxVSo2ir6bKUAUQv5
transaction
76ddbdcf15720fafb37b37e7db0053cd0c235db88f657332e56366c02cdeffbc
spent
true